📘 Definition of nyctalopia
inability to see clearly in dim light; due to a deficiency of vitamin A or to a retinal disorder

🌱 Word Origin (Etymology)
Borrowed from Ancient Greek νυκταλωπία (nuktalōpía), from νύξ (núx, “night”), ἀλαός (alaós, “blind”), and ὄψ (óps, “eye”).
